DECISION & ORDER ON MOTION

Motion by the appellant pro se to enlarge the time to serve and file a supplemental brief on appeals from two judgments of the County Court, Suffolk County, both rendered March 21, 2012.

Upon the papers filed in support of the motion and the papers filed in opposition and in relation thereto, it is

ORDERED that the motion is granted, and the appellant's supplemental brief shall be served and filed on or before March 14, 2014; and it is further,

ORDERED that the appellant shall file nine copies of the supplemental brief and serve one copy on the District Attorney.

SKELOS, J.P., BALKIN, LEVENTHAL and HINDS-RADIX, JJ., concur.
